Output e0367d568475ef91d1e47982895d1d482b48d68c9f819d3793db306a1f05e95e:26

value
28469935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f16c40b2f7a1e4a61f3c81d98a593c9f24fc3dbc OP_EQUAL
address
3PhYTJjGMJmWyEJeCyJi7ePSYGzzW48fJX
transaction
e0367d568475ef91d1e47982895d1d482b48d68c9f819d3793db306a1f05e95e
confirmations
187235
spent
true